Ordinals
beta
Sat 1274846401503589
decimal
299938.1401503589
degree
0°89938′1570″1401503589‴
percentile
60.706971566948596%
name
euyiraktpxk
cycle
0
epoch
1
period
148
block
299938
offset
1401503589
timestamp
2014-05-09 21:21:08 UTC
rarity
common
prev
next